I have had my W212 for exactly 42 days, and I've just added up what I have spent since I drove the car off the forecourt that hot sunny day back in September.
Consider too, the £555 road fund and £400+ insurance to drive away legally.
The amount that is totting up is disturbing considering I contacted MSL today with a view to spending over £1k on something I don't really need, but want at the same time
The slippery slope started with an inquiry for rear tinted windows that cost £170.
Security was high on my list of needs, so a visit to Comand and £399 later solved that.
Also wanted to keep the KG keys safer, so a signal blocking pouch had to bought at £10
I also noticed the the front grill AMG badge was missing so handing over a paltry £15 for a new one was childs play.
Naturally, a black car needed special potions to keep it looking pristine, so £27 saw some PoorBoys Black Hole and Bilt Hamber wax delivered.
The wax was a bit heavy going to remove so a new DA polisher had to be ordered. Only a cheap one, but bye bye to another £50. The wheels need sealing too, so Autoglym comes to the rescue at £11 a tin.
Of course, browsing the forum and seeing some natty AMG courtesy downlights got my attention. Kerching......£24 to you sir. Still haven't fitted them
Hmmm, that alloy footrest on eBay is cheap at £11. I'll have some of that!
Fortunately the Mercedes Me App fitted today was free
When will it stop?
I seriously need to curb my spending. If the missus reads this I'm on the naughty step.
I have 2 rear P Zero tyres I don't particularly like and its £400 to replace those. And if MSL get the almost inevitable visit, to be able to enjoy one of their goodies really asks for a Quaife LSD at £1550 fitted.
Am I alone in this madness?
Did you spend like a lottery winner when you got another car?
